🚀 Features
- feat: support request data source and improve layout (#7485) @YounixM
- fix: licenses in community edition & improve messaging (#7456) @YounixM
- feat: base setup for inspect metrics feature (#7490) @amlannandy
- feat(prometheus): create a dedicated prometheus package (#7397) @grandwizard28
- feat: api monitoring feedback - 2 (#7432) @sawhil
- feat: allow width customisation and persist it across users and view (#7273) @SagarRajput-7
- feat(sqlstore): move postgres to enterprise codebase (#7445) @grandwizard28
- feat(httpclient): add an extensible http client (#7446) @grandwizard28
- feat: AWS Managed Streaming Kafka service integration (#7350) @piyushsingariya
- feat(sqlmigration): migrate invites table from bigint to uuid (#7428) @vikrantgupta25
- feat(sqlmigration): cleanup the licenses and sites table (#7422) @vikrantgupta25
- Revert "feat: adds trace funnels" (#7423) @nityanandagohain
- feat: added logarithmic scale for panels (#7413) @SagarRajput-7
- feat: added logic to fill invalid value with null, so the chart don't have broken lines (#7412) @SagarRajput-7
- feat: api monitoring domain details (#7308) @sawhil
- feat: add the new version package (#7411) @grandwizard28
- feat: trace funnels list page (#7324) @ahmadshaheer
- feat: added context redirection from panels to explorer pages (#7141) @SagarRajput-7
- Feat: aws integration support for api gateway (#7232) @raj-k-singh
- feat: added label with value (result) in Pie charts (#7322) @SagarRajput-7
- feat: made value panel responsive and background color to full (#7339) @SagarRajput-7
- feat(summary): added update metrics metadata api (#7235) @aniketio-ctrl
- feat: adds trace funnels (#7315) @shivanshuraj1333
🐛 Bug Fixes
- fix: licenses in community edition & improve messaging (#7456) @YounixM
- fix: added auth token refresh logic in event source provider error handler (#7450) @sawhil
- fix: don't panic in GetClickhouseColumnName (#7493) @nityanandagohain
- fix(nil-pointer): wrong error passed | 2262 (#7463) @aniketio-ctrl
- fix: handle 404 redirection on root route (#7454) @aks07
- fix: collector connection to opamp without orgID (#7474) @nityanandagohain
- Revert "fix: added default value to time,space aggregation to fix query_range getting 500 for metric" (#7464) @srikanthccv
- fix: added default value to time,space aggregation to fix query_range getting 500 for metric (#7414) @SagarRajput-7
- fix: telemetry version function call (#7453) @makeavish
- fix: fixed copy to clipboard popup getting flooded on every click (#7448) @SagarRajput-7
- fix: use search v2 component for traces data source & minor improvements to search v2 component (#7404) @ahmadshaheer
- fix: stage and run query button same url navigation enabled (#7415) @sawhil
- fix: handle expected value less than zero (#7410) @srikanthccv
- fix(metrics-explorer): added time filter in inner sub queries of list and samples api (#7436) @aniketio-ctrl
- fix: prevented infraMonitoring styles from overriding at other places (#7425) @SagarRajput-7
- fix(logger): remove color encoding with json logs (#7421) @grandwizard28
- ci: append amd64 suffix for staging/testing deployment versions (#7420) @prashant-shahi
- fix: use sqlStore instead of bun.db (#7416) @nityanandagohain
- fix: pipelines postgres support and multitenancy (#7371) @nityanandagohain
- fix: update pat last used (#7407) @nityanandagohain
- fix: fix the pat middleware (#7402) @nityanandagohain
- fix(portal): url limit reached for stripe customer portal (#7392) @vikrantgupta25
- fix(metrics-explorer): added updated metadata in list summary (#7381) @aniketio-ctrl
- fix: move pat and org domains towards postgres multitenancy (#7337) @nityanandagohain
- fix(apiserver): remove redundant logs by default (#7375) @grandwizard28
- fix(cache): rely on if-modified-since header to serve static files (#7372) @grandwizard28
- chore: update metric metadata response payload (#7359) @aniketio-ctrl
- fix: fixed list panel getting no-data in full view and edit panel (#7320) @SagarRajput-7
- fix(metrics-explorer): added type in list summary api as filter (#7357) @aniketio-ctrl
- fix: min step interval to 60 (#7354) @nityanandagohain
- fix: fixed legend format not working for Pie Chart (#7300) @SagarRajput-7
- Fix the hyperlink for otel-demo-docs in contributing guide (#7462) @Nageshbansal
- fix: provide proper naming to signoz package to publish it (#7378) @shivanshuraj1333
🧰 Maintenance
- chore: add migration for pat to add default values (#7492) @nityanandagohain
- chore: remove new banner from infra monitoring tab in side nav (#7483) @amlannandy
- chore: use new uuid in pipelines (#7487) @nityanandagohain
- chore: trace funnels feature flag changes (#7478) @ahmadshaheer
- chore: added doc title to messaging queues (#7460) @SagarRajput-7
- chore: skip logfield/spanfield type in the suggestions (#7433) @srikanthccv
- chore: pass through substitutions for CH query (#7389) @srikanthccv
- chore: aws integration: bump recommended agent version (#7434) @raj-k-singh
- chore: add event on span row click (#7406) @srikanthccv
- chore: remove otlp zap encoder (#7408) @grandwizard28
- chore: correct isMonotonic field name in metric details (#7393) @amlannandy
- chore: metris explorer fixes (#7377) @amlannandy
- chore: fix query builder datasource issue in metrics explorer (#7373) @amlannandy
- chore: metrics explorer fixes (#7362) @amlannandy
- chore: add in-table-search for metric name and type in metrics explorer (#7356) @amlannandy
- Chore: Spell fix in AWS ALB integration (#7282) @ghost
- chore: metrics explorer fixes and improvements (#7334) @amlannandy
- chore: check http.url exists (#7429) @shivanshuraj1333
- docs: for setting up otel demo app and sending data to signoz (#7358) @Elizabeth-Mathew1
New Contributors
- @Elizabeth-Mathew1 made their first contribution in #7358
- @piyushsingariya made their first contribution in #7350
- @Nageshbansal made their first contribution in #7462
- @aks07 made their first contribution in #7454
Full Changelog: v0.76.2...v0.77.0